Placement & everyday use

Notice where the user's fingers naturally move or return during listening, concentrated work, deep thinking or quieter moments.

Place a strip on a suitable clean, dry surface within natural reach, such as a desk, underneath a desk or another familiar everyday object.

TouchEase can also be kept close at hand when a fixed placement is not practical. There is no required way to trace or use the texture.

Before applying to delicate, painted or finished surfaces, test placement in an inconspicuous area.

Safety & product care
Not intended for chewing or mouthing TouchEase Strips are tactile surfaces for fingers and should not be placed in the mouth or used as a chewable product.

Check the strip regularly, particularly around the edges. Discontinue use if the strip becomes torn, damaged or begins to detach from the surface.

Supervision should reflect the user's age, ability and environment.

Keep the tactile surface clean and dry as part of everyday product care.
